Catalent’s Kansas City facility is home to our Oral & Specialty Drug Delivery, Biologics Analytical Services and Clinical Supply Services businesses. The site provides a range of integrated services for oral solid dosage forms, from formulation development and analytical testing to clinical and commercial-scale manufacture. The Kansas City facility is a Center-of-Excellence for our Biologics Analytical Services business. Our talented team has over 25 years of experience providing analytical services for stand-alone and integrated biologics projects.
Catalent Pharma Solutions in Kansas City, MO is hiring a Commercial Project Manager, Pharmaceuticals. The Commercial Project Manager, Pharmaceuticals acts as the customers’ primary contact and liaison related to supply of products and services from the site. Ensure customer satisfaction by taking ownership of sales order process from receipt to dispatch and billing, including related KPI’s and continuous improvement. Build strong relationship with key stakeholders in the customer organization and ensure a consistent experience whilst promoting the Catalent brand. Coach and develop the team to drive for service excellence.
The Role:
Serve as the primary customer contact for assigned accounts, managing all communications, schedules, issues, and proactive updates while processing sales orders and providing firm commitment dates.
Proactively manage the customer forecasting cycle, counseling accounts on expectations, handling necessary escalations, and providing support and timely updates on product shipments and third-party orders.
Ensure smooth operations by overseeing the receipt of required customer forecasts and by generating necessary internal and external reporting related to customer-supplied materials.
Monitor and report on customer forecast accuracy, On-Time Delivery (OTD), and other KPIs; forecast monthly/quarterly revenue for Finance; and ensure accurate billing and revenue reconciliation..
Ensure customer is billed appropriately for all products and services provided.
Work with Finance Department to confirm POD and reconcile revenue accounts.
Track on Time Delivery (OTD) and Key Performance Indicators (KPI) for customers and provide feedback to management.
Track and report on customer forecast accuracy
Provide periodic reporting to Supply Chain management.
Forecast monthly and quarterly revenue plan to Finance.
